Salary/Paygrade$32,367 – CP4
Salary Range (based on experience) as set by the Board of Trustees for the school year.
Essential Functions- Responsible for tracking, maintaining, and scheduling the district campuses Roll Offs orders.
- Answer and respond to incoming calls, take reliable messages and route to appropriate staff.
- Process custodian call-outs by completing the Call-Out Log.
- Respond to incoming campuses inquiries regarding trash removal services.
- Serve as backup supporting the front desk receptionist with duties such as greet, assist and/or direct visitors, customers and vendors in a courteous & professional manner, answer phone lines.
- Print, sort, and distribute work orders, ensuring accurate tracking & timely completion.
- Scan AFD’s, Hazmat training records, employee evaluations, and area inspection reports for accurate documentation and record-keeping.
- Maintain calendar for district chair request services.
- Oversee and communicate all aspects of the Operations District Vehicle Accident Reporting process.
- Manage all incoming and outgoing mail. Ensure accurate & timely distribution of mail to the appropriate recipients.
- Monitor work orders assigned to Area Managers. Follow up via email as needed to confirm completion and close completed work orders in the system.
- Perform other duties as assigned.
- Regular and reliable attendance is an essential function of the job.
Work with frequent interruptions, maintain emotional control under stress. Repetitive hand motions; prolonged use of computer.
